About This Property
Recently Updated 2-Bedroom, 2-Bathroom Townhouse style condo at The Gardens. This rental unit is a bright two-level condominium and includes a spacious living-dining area with access to a private patio-atrium. Good size bedrooms include a Master bedroom w/remodeled bath on upper level with attractive double sink vanity and a 2nd bedroom and full bath (with private courtyard patio) on 1st level. Brand new flooring, new fresh designer paint throughout, updated bathrooms with granite countertops. Kitchen appliances include Range/Oven, Refrigerator, Dishwasher, and Microwave. Unit also has a Bosch In-Unit Washer and Dryer. Three Sun tunnels add extra natural light, double pane windows, custom closet organizers. CONVENIENT LOCATION, easy access to local shopping, dining. Minutes to downtown San Mateo, downtown Burlingame, Hillsdale Mall, and Caltrain. Close to Beresford Park & Recreation center, 25th Ave shops & restaurants, highly coveted schools and commute corridors (Hwy 92, 101, & 280). Just 30 minutes south of San Francisco is where you’ll find San Mateo. A bayfront locale that lacks the commotion of San Fran, San Mateo affords residents all the scenic appeal of the Bay Area at a more acceptable price point.
Centrally located among the major Bay Area communities, renting an apartment in San Mateo puts you just a short drive away from Oakland, Palo Alto, San Jose, and of course San Francisco. The region’s natural attractions are close at hand as well, with the city just minutes from the sprawling Rancho Corral de Tierra and the popular Coyote Point Recreation Area overlooking San Francisco Bay — large in-town parks like Laurelwood Park and Bay Meadows Park make it even easier to enjoy time outdoors.
San Mateo has one of the largest and most developed downtown districts in the region, with scores of exotic restaurants, the sprawling Hillsdale Shopping Center, and beautifully-preserved historic buildings.

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address. Transit Score® measures access to public transit.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
What is a Sound Score Rating?
A Sound Score Rating aggregates noise caused by vehicle traffic, airplane traffic and local sources
